Output 76c5e561ceebae0bf1ae592b737c952acc81e4ce3ae2ee88afb465a0408b1877:1

value
50307390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bae9fdc361fa4e09302b2e11b4a5a9e34fffbfa OP_EQUAL
address
3LFzHc3nrjR4mmVSEPoJ6GncfYyh8jvbRu
transaction
76c5e561ceebae0bf1ae592b737c952acc81e4ce3ae2ee88afb465a0408b1877
spent
true